Redis数据导入的成功案例主要涉及到大数据量的处理、数据迁移、以及特定数据结构的优化使用。以下是一些具体的成功案例:
大数据量导入案例
- 百万级数据插入Redis:通过使用管道技术、批量操作指令、数据预处理和压缩等方法,成功地将百万级数据高效地插入Redis。这些方法显著提高了数据插入的效率。
- 使用Python和redis-py库插入数据:通过编写Python脚本,利用redis-py库的pipeline功能,实现了大量数据的快速插入。这种方法减少了网络延迟,提高了写入速度。
数据迁移案例
- 源实例数据迁移到目标实例:通过生成AOF文件、清空目标实例数据、使用管道导入AOF文件等方式,成功地将源实例的数据迁移到目标实例。这个过程涉及到了数据的备份、清空和恢复。
特定数据结构优化案例
- 附近商户功能中的商户搜索:为了实现GEO搜索商户功能,将商户信息从MySQL数据库迁移到Redis的GEO类型数据中。通过将商户信息按照类型分组,并使用GEOADD命令将数据插入Redis,实现了高效的GEO搜索功能。
这些案例展示了Redis在处理大数据量导入、数据迁移以及特定数据结构优化方面的强大能力。通过合理地使用Redis的特性,可以显著提高数据处理的效率和性能。